Well there was a great turn out for the annual spit fada competition here in the village after Mass last Sunday. There was fierce practising going on Saturday and large amounts of cheese and Guinness were being consumed to improve spit viscosity and projection, as well as vast amounts of water to counteract the concentrating action of the cheese and the dehydrating action of the alcohol. The winner this year was Pa Murray for the second year running. He managed to cast a spit 25 feet using a variant of what he calls the ‘long throw-in technique’ used by soccer players, which involves running up to the spitting line with his arms clasped behind his head, and then bending right back from the waist before catapulting his upper body forward.

A Castlebar man had a 28 day suspended prison sentence imposed on him after he pleaded guilty to a number of public order offences in Castlebar District Court this week. Paul Ludden of 89B Chestnut Grove, Castlebar, was arrested by gardai on April 24 after failing to follow their instruction to go home on a number of occasions. Garda Kate Conlon told the court that she arrested Ludden after she met him on Main Street, Castlebar, at 3.40am, she found him in an intoxicated state and asked him his name and told him to go home, which he refused to do. He became agressive and started shouting and roaring before he kicked a bin, she eventually arrested him on Mill Lane, just off the Main Street. He was transported to the Garda station in the back of a patrol car. Garda Ger Dillion gave evidence to the court that after initially being quiet when he was put in the car and had a pair of handcuffs placed on him, Ludden became agressive resulting in Garda Dillion having to pin him against the side of the car for his own protection and of the driver. He also told the court that it took three gardai to get Ludden from the patrol car into the station, and even when he was taken inside the station he continued to be abusive and agressive towards the gardai.
